Inhaltsverzeichnis Ein-/Ausblenden

    Copy Table Data SQL

    Modul für das Kopieren von Tabellendaten via SQL-Script.

    Feld                               Beschreibung
    Live Migration Gibt an, ob für diese Tabelle bei der Live Migration die Tabelle und die zugehörigen Erweiterungen oder nur die Erweiterungen kopiert werden sollen.
    SwS Migration Gibt an, ob diese Tabelle bei der SWS Migration berücksichtigt werden soll
    Set Identity Insert Off/On Setzt die entsprechende Option auf dem SQL Server vor/nach dem Einfügen von Datensätzen.
    Hinweis

    Der Vorgabewert für Set Identity Insert Off/On wird ab den redPoint Tables Metadata übernommen. Für die Tabellen von SwissSalary und Document Capture sind die betroffenen Tabellen fix programmiert. Bei Tabellen von anderen Add-ons ist das Feld vor dem Erstellen des Scripts manuell zu setzen.

    Folgende Aktionen stehen zur Verfügung:

    Feld                               Beschreibung
    Navigate - Databases Öffnet die Liste der Datenbanken von welchen Daten kopiert werden sollen.
    Actions - Get Tables Stapelverarbeitung um zu kopierende Tabellen in die Liste zu übernehmen.
    Actions - Delete All Lines Löscht alle Zeilen.
    Create SQL Script - Tables & Table Extensions Legt von den markierten Tabellen das SQL Script für die Tabelle inkl. den zugehörigen Tabellen Extensions an.
    Create SQL Script - Table Extensions Legt von den markierten Tabellen das SQL Script für die zur Tabelle gehörenden Tabellen Extensions an.
    Create SQL Script - Single Field Diese Funktion zeigt alle Felder der Tabelle zur Auswahl an auf welcher der Cursor steht. In einem zweiten Schritt kann die Herkunftsdatenbank gewählt werden.
    Create SQL Script - Live Migration Legt das SQL Script für alle Tabellen an die im Feld «Live Migration» einen Wert haben und für alle Datenbanken bei denen das Feld «Live/SwS Migration» aktiviert ist.
    Create SQL Script - SWS Migration Legt das SQL Script für alle Tabellen an die im Feld «SwS Migration» einen Wert haben und für alle Datenbanken bei denen das Feld «Live/SwS Migration» aktiviert ist.
    Hinweis

    Das genaue Vorgehen bei der SwS Migration ist in der Doku ersichtlich.

    Databases

    Feld                               Beschreibung
    Company Name Hat das Feld keinen Inhalt wird der aktuelle Mandantenname verwendet.
    From Version Je nach Einstellung werden die Tabellen- und Feldnamen der Herkunftsdatenbank entsprechend ermittelt.
    Live/SwS Migration Gibt an, ob der Mandant beim Erstellen des Live/SwS Migrations Scripts zu berücksichtigen ist.
    Live/SwS Migration to Company Gibt an, in welchen Mandant die Migration erfolgen soll
    Hinweis

    Als Live Migration wird der Schritt bei einem Upgrade bezeichnet, bei dem Felder und Tabellen via SQL von den Vorgängerversionen (NAV2017 und BCxx) in die aktuelle Version übernommen werden.

    Get Tables

    Processing Live Migration

    Das Feld Live Migration wird wie folgt ermittelt: hat die Tabelle mind. ein Feld aus einer Erweiterung wird Extensions Only gesetzt, andernfalls Table & Extensions.

    EditTableData01

    Ohne Filter auf Table Metadata

    • Es werden alle Zeilen mit «Live Migration = leer» gelöscht.
    • Es werden Tabellen hinzugefügt die mind. ein Extension Field haben das auf eine Vorgängerversion verweist.

    EditTableData01

    Mit Filter auf Table Metadata

    Die Tabellen gem. Filter werden übernommen.

    Zurück zum Anfang Erstellt mit DocFX - Copyright © redPoint AG